The OCR A Level in English Literature qualification will build on the knowledge, understanding and skills established at GCSE, introducing learners to the discipline of advanced literary studies, and requires reading of all the major literary genres of poetry, prose, and drama. (Please see OCR exam board specification for further details).
A minimum average point score of 6.00 based on a student's best eight GCSE results. A minimum grade 6 & 5 in English and Maths in any order if not included in the above. The grade for English may come from either Language or Literature.
80% Exam based and 20% Non-exam assessment.
